Lets compare vitamin content per 500 calories of Enriched Medium-grain White Rice vs Canned Orange Juice:
500 calories of Enriched Medium-grain White Rice have 1.9 times more Vitamin B1, 3.3 times more Vitamin B3 and 1.3 times more Vitamin B9 than Canned Orange Juice.
While 500 kcal of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ice contain more Vitamin A, 3.4 times more Vitamin B2, 1.6 times more Vitamin B6, more Vitamin C and 13.9 times more Vitamin E than Enriched Medium-grain White Rice.
Both Enriched Medium-grain White Rice and Canned Orange Juice provide similar amounts of Vitamin B5 per 500 calories.
500 calories of Enriched Medium-grain White Rice have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B2, Vitamin C and Vitamin E
Both Enriched Medium-grain White Rice as well as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in 500 calories.
Comparing minerals per 500 calories for Enriched Medium-grain White Rice vs Canned Orange Juice:
500 calories of Enriched Medium-grain White Rice have 5.7 times more Iron, 6.8 times more Manganese, 19.7 times more Selenium and 3.8 times more Zinc than Canned Orange Juice.
While 500 kcal of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ice contain 8.5 times more Calcium, 1.5 times more Copper, 2.2 times more Magnesium, 16.4 times more Potassium and 52.1 times more Water than Enriched Medium-grain White Rice.
Both Enriched Medium-grain White Rice and Canned Orange Juice contain similar levels of Phosphorus per 500 calories.
500 calories of Enriched Medium-grain White Rice lack sufficient amounts of Calcium and Potassium
500 calories of Canned Orange Juice lack sufficient amounts of Manganese, Selenium and Zinc
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 500 calories:
500 calories of Enriched Medium-grain White Rice have 1.3 times more Protein than Canned Orange Juice.
Both Enriched Medium-grain White Rice and Canned Orange Juice offer comparable quantities of Energy and Carbohydrate per 500 calories.
Both Enriched Medium-grain White Rice as well as Unsweetened Canned Orange Juice prov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3, Omega 6 and Fiber in 500 calories.
